The Next Die is a puzzle in Professor Layton and the Curious Village.
Puzzle
- US Version
The three- and six-dotted sides of several dice are lined up end to end to form a particular pattern.
Which of the three options below should go next in order to continue the pattern?

If you look at the dots on the dice as three rows stacked on top of each other, you can see that there is a trend in the top row of dots.
0, 00, 000... The groups of dots continuing in an unbroken chain in the top row increase by one each time. The final set of dots should be six dots in a row, and you need three more dots to make that happen. Therefore, the answer is C.
